PostgreSQL
 sql >> डेटाबेस >  >> RDS >> PostgreSQL

रेल 4 पोस्टग्रेज करने के लिए एसक्लाइट से विफल होने वाले टैप माइग्रेशन, रूबी 1.9.3

इसने मेरे लिए काम किया:

  1. मैं अपनी परियोजना निर्देशिका से एक निर्देशिका ऊपर गया और फिर निम्नलिखित किया
  2. gem install taps
  3. gem uninstall rack
  4. gem install rack --version 1.0.1

प्रोजेक्ट डायरेक्टरी से sqlite सर्वर को 'वन अप डायरेक्टरी' रन में शुरू करें:

taps pull postgres://[email protected]/f3_development http://user:[email protected]:5000

फिर पहले की तरह माइग्रेशन किया और यह काम कर गया। मेरे पास रैक 1.5.2 स्थापित था इसलिए मुझे इसे हटाना पड़ा और इसे रैक 1.0.1 से बदलना पड़ा। मैं रूबी 2.0.0-p0 और रेल 4.0.0.beta1

. का उपयोग कर रहा हूँ

ऐसा लगता है कि केवल पुल कमांड को रैक के पुराने संस्करण की आवश्यकता है ताकि सर्वर नए 1.5.2 संस्करण पर चल सके...



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. जीडब्ल्यूटी के लिए जावा डेटाबेस एब्स्ट्रैक्शन (या:हाइबरनेट एक अच्छा विकल्प है?)

  2. PostgreSQL में क्वेरी कैसे लॉग करें

  3. किसी अन्य परिणाम कॉलम के लिए अभिव्यक्ति में परिणाम कॉलम का पुन:उपयोग कैसे करें

  4. एक ही क्वेरी के साथ एक पंक्ति को एकाधिक पंक्तियों में कैसे विभाजित करें?

  5. अपरिवर्तनीय, स्थिर और अस्थिर कीवर्ड फ़ंक्शन के व्यवहार को कैसे प्रभावित करते हैं?